Subject aims expressed by acquired skills and competences
The aim of the course is to acquire knowledge and application of theoretical background in facility management using BIM. The graduate of the course is able to evidence, structure data, distinguish relevant data for FM and data model in relation to LOMD, knows processes and broader context of the relationship between BIM, FM and life cycle of buildings, can plan and manage operational and technical processes related to effective FM from asset perspective and property management, and knows the conditions that a BIM model can run on CAFM data.

Subject syllabus:
1. Introduction to FM and BIM in the life cycle of buildings.
2. Facility Management Framework.
2. Basics of information modeling for FM.
3. Principles of building operation.
4. Facility management tools.
5. Documentation in the life cycle of buildings.
6. Service life, wear, maintenance.
7. Planning of FM processes.
8. SW support CAFM and BIM.
9. Use of BIM.
10. Formation of BIM model in LC phases.
11. Level of detail of BIM model for FM needs.
12. Meaning and structure of data model.
13. BIM model requirements for own operation.
14. Examples of using BIM model in FM.
